[tex] x^{a} * x^{b}= x^{a+b}[/tex]
then for [tex] 7^{2}*7^{6}=7^{6+2}=7^{8}[/tex] then a =8 in here
and also [tex] 3^{6}*3^{5}=3^{6+5}=3^{11}[/tex] then a =11 in this example
for [tex]2^{3}*2^{7}=2^{3+7}=2^{10}[/tex] then a=10 in here
